granite 'coffin' as art sculpture

Posted by Chris_MI z5 MI (My Page) on
Thu, Sep 2, 04 at 13:28

I needed an accent item for a new bed 35'x7 because it has only 5 different kinds of plants, mostly green hosta. I was thinking of a large log, but as a birthday present from my DS who is always broke, he made a 5 sided box, 5'x8" from the granite store where he works. The brown/red granite was to be thrown out. It looks like a skinny coffin coming out of the ground, but I still like it. I hope no one tries to walk on it, because the soil/compost/wood chips have not settled and it is not leveled flat on the cement blocks, so I placed a football size rock on it to keep people off. And I didn't even have to bring it home and do it. All this from a kid who would 'duck down' when I would gleam something from the trash.
